A field of ice extends from this mountain to surrounding hills and is the origen for 19 glaciers. The park is famous for this field of ice and it is from this that Mount San Valentn takes its name. Very impressive are the large blocks ice that can be seen falling from the glaciers and crashing into the lake making a deafening sound. Although the glaciers and the lake are the park's major attractions, the park also accommodates a rich variety of both water and land birds. Some highlights include the black-browed albatross, huala duck, black-neck swan, and the cormorant among many more. Also to be seen are dolphins, wolves, chungungos, and elephant seals.
